Output 4ddbc3e3d0beef64baf9868b6540f1109b5800fb13ec81b2d210b08a8ffe80c7:5

value
88796340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c92b21c8191cb43a33402ae51738ff9e9b8ffd7e OP_EQUAL
address
3L2hQxnxL2XaGDj7QvPuBiz9EoZMDmd7pp
transaction
4ddbc3e3d0beef64baf9868b6540f1109b5800fb13ec81b2d210b08a8ffe80c7
confirmations
391544
spent
true